ShamelesslyCruising Posted December 3, 2022 #1 Share Posted December 3, 2022 Seasons Greetings to All, I have read much on the topic of Carnival Milestone On-board Credit benefits and nothing I found seems to clarify explicitly one detail of the Carnival Milestone On-board Credit. I appreciate an help you can give me in understanding this better. Carnival says the following on the topic: "In appreciation for their loyalty, the guest will also be granted the opportunity to redeem a future non-refundable onboard credit equivalent to 25%, 50% or 75% of the cruise ticket price, corresponding to the milestone reached." Reference: GUEST RECOGNITION - MILESTONE REWARDS PROGRAM Here is my question: Does the Carnival Milestone OBC benefit apply to just that guest's ticket price (cruise fare minus port taxes and fees) or does it apply to the entire cabin's ticket price (all cruise fares minus all port taxes and fees)? No one seems state this clearly in the various posts I have read. Part of the reason I ask is because my PVP spoke confidentially about the program and then proceeded to put in a request to apply all 3 of our milestone benefits to the same future cruise where one of us has $1 cruise fare (from a great sale in Feb 2022). If the benefit for that guest only applies to that guest's cruise fare than applying it for that cruiser to $1 cruise ticket price would the WORST POSSIBLE use of a milestone OBC benefit EVER! If this is so then I am very concerned about the knowledge and experience of my Carnival Personal Vacation Planner.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Rare Jamman54 Posted December 3, 2022 #2 Share Posted December 3, 2022 (edited) Just the guest that qualifies for the Milestone credit. If both persons qualify, both can get the the credit. If all qualify, you don't have to take the benefit on the same cruise. Edited December 3, 2022 by Jamman54 1 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

jsglow Posted December 3, 2022 #7 Share Posted December 3, 2022 OP, I would get hold of Carnival immediately. I am confident they will 'undo' the application of your Milestone in the way your PVP handled it. You ALWAYS use it on your most expensive cruise on or following the actual Milestone event. It is NEVER required that you use it on the actual initial qualifying cruise. 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
